Official title

A Phase II Study of Nivolumab in Combination With FOLFOX and Regorafenib in Patients With HER2-Negative Metastatic Esophagogastric Cancer

Brief summary

Reproduced verbatim from the official ClinicalTrials.gov record. Not medical advice.

The purpose of this study is to find out whether combining nivolumab, FOLFOX, and regorafenib may be a safe and effective treatment for people who have HER2-negative metastatic esophagogastric cancer. Nivolumab is an antibody, like the proteins made by the immune system to protect the body from harm. Nivolumab blocks the protein PD-1 (programmed cell death receptor-1) that usually acts as a "brake" on the immune system. Blocking this protein is like releasing the brakes, so that the immune system can target cancer cells and destroy them. FOLFOX is a combination of three standard chemotherapy drugs (leucovorin, 5-fluorouracil, and oxaliplatin) commonly used to treat your type of cancer. The drugs work by damaging the DNA in cancer cells, which can cause the cells to stop growing and die. Regorafenib is a type of drug called a tyrosine kinase inhibitor (TKI). This drug targets the tyrosine kinase protein found in or on the surface of cancer cells that the cells need to survive and grow. Blocking this protein may stop cancer cells from growing, or cause them to grow more slowly or to shrink. The study researchers think that combining nivolumab, FOLFOX, and regorafenib may be a more effective treatment for HER2-negative metastatic esophagogastric cancer than the usual chemotherapy treatment(s) alone.
